Two 15-year-old cyclists hit on their way to school in Oostakker: victims transported seriously injured | Ghent

OostakkerTwo 15-year-old students were seriously injured in a traffic accident in Oostakker on Wednesday morning. The two were hit by a car at the intersection of Orchideestraat and Pijkstraat on their way to school.

The accident happened around 8:15 a.m. Wednesday. The two 15-year-old cyclists were on their way to school when they were suddenly hit by a passenger car at the intersection of Orchideestraat, Pijkstraat and Voordestraat. The pair suffered serious head and leg injuries.

The emergency services immediately arrived on the scene. The two were taken to Sint-Lucas in life-threatening condition. In the meantime, the danger has passed. According to eyewitnesses, the driver of the car was shocked after the accident. The intersection was closed for a long time due to the collision. “Around 12 o’clock, the traffic expert came to investigate the circumstances,” said Dirk De Sutter, spokesman for the Ghent police. The intersection was reopened around 1 p.m.
